We made a survey that has questions that will give us the idea of how many high school students of CSI at least have been in the relationship, and it will also give us the idea of what is going on in the relationship of the teenagers like the high school students. We conducted a survey and give it to some random high school students of CSI to answer it, and this the results of the survey:
Graph 1:

In the first question in the survey that states “ Have you ever been in a relationship” and it resulted that eleven of twenty-five high school students says they have been in a relationship, which is equivalent to 44% and fourteen of them says no, they have not been in a relationship, which is equivalent to 56%. It clearly states that there are more students that have not been in a relationship since birth.

For the students who says they have been in a relationship can proceed to the questions after the number question number one.
Graph 2:

From the choices that we put in question number two says five of the eleven high school students of CSI that have been in a relationship says that the effect of the relationship to them is Inspiration, only two of them says they motivates them to have a good grades, and four of them says they got failing or bad grades because of having a relationship, they did not have time to study.

Graph 3:

For the question number three which says is the relationship work out most high school students of CSI says no which is seven of eleven and least high school students says Yes which is four of eleven . The reasons of high school students that says their relationship didn’t work out is first because of they are not compatible with each other, second it is because of they don’t understand each other,third is that they said the boy didn’t have time for her and the most reason that their relationship didn’t work out is that because there is a third party involved.

Graph 4:

In this graph shows the last question for the survey. The high school students says that their relationship mostly lasted for months which is eight of eleven, few says year which is one of eleven and others says weeks which is two of eleven. After they say how long did their relationship lasted they answered the question how many. For weeks mostly says three to four weeks, for months it is mostly five to seven months the least they answered two to three, and the one that answered year says one year because he say they seem to be compatible.
